What do you care what the Suns are doing? I do not get it. The Suns already have two second year players in Len and Goodwin and one rookie in Warren. Plus they are going to have their own lottery pick assuming they do not make the playoffs. They also own the rights to Bogdan Bogdanovich in Europe. How many more young players do they need. Obviously the GM felt the Suns probably were not going to get the pick this year and would rather get a proven young scorer in Knight with a lot of upside to build around. What is the big deal. If the pick was unprotected then sure, hold on to it. But it was top five protected this year and top three protected the next two years after that. Chances that the Lakers are going to be in the top five this year are good and then by next season they are probably going to be a much better team. At best the pick could be the 6th pick of the 2015 draft or more likely the 10-16th pick in next years draft. The GM like Knight better than whatever player the team could have gotten with the pick this year or next year. What is wrong with wanting a 23 year old proven scoring guard who is athletic.
